Topic:
Storage chests, trunks and automatic /mes.


Short explanation (in notes):
- Remove the /me that shows up when opening chests (not trunk)
- Replace it with one that appears when player puts something in the chest and also trunk
- Make it show up only once after opening the chest (if you put 1, 5 or 500 drugs in the chest, it will only play once, the first time you place them inside).

Reasons:
The /me we have plays when someone opens a storage chest.
-it's not forbidden to open and close it without using it
-it's not forbidden to take something out; only to put something in
-/mes for opening as well as putting something inside would spam the chat (but trunks need /mes anyway)

Detailed description (why should it become added/...):
/me puts something in the storage chest / trunk / their personal chest (for personal chests)
The reason for it is that it will actually make us know if someone put something in his chest/trunk.
3 real examples:
1: I was raiding the Hicktown with the police a year ago. We saw a /me saying that someone was opening his storage chest. We weren't sure if he's putting something inside but made a /report. Can administrators find out if someone put something inside a chest? I think not.
2: I open chests during raids all the time. To take more barricades, more ammo, more magazines, more bandages or even a better weapon.
3: A lieutenant pulled over a sweatervest 2-3 days ago. The newbie didn't want to drop his drugs. After dropping some he told us he had more in his car and opened the trunk. We had no idea what he was actually doing.

Need any more reasons? It's very important. The /me we have right now isn't too helpful when compared to what I'm suggesting... you can imagine why. What I'm suggesting is one that would let other players know if someone is putting something inside the container. Opening it and taking stuff out doesn't need /mes, but could use animations. Except trunks for now - opening car trunks needs /mes.
I'll post an animation-specific list later.

Optional additions:
Make different /mes for different items, for example:
-/me puts a weapon in the trunk / chest
-/me puts small bags in the trunk / chest
-/me puts a prop in the trunk / chest

If it doesn't have an animation yet, add a simple animation which shows up when someone opens a trunk (the one that plays when a player picks something up or a new one - like lifting something up with two hands).
